+#include <common.h>
+#include <netdev.h>
+#include <asm/gpio.h>
+
+DECLARE_GLOBAL_DATA_PTR;
+
+int checkboard(void)
+{
+ printf("Board: ADI BF533 Stamp board\n");
+ printf(" Support: http://blackfin.uclinux.org/\n");
+ return 0;
+}
+
+/* PF0 and PF1 are used to switch between the ethernet and flash:
+ * PF0 PF1
+ * flash: 0 0
+ * ether: 1 0
+ */
+void swap_to(int device_id)
+{
+ gpio_request(GPIO_PF0, "eth_flash_swap");
+ gpio_request(GPIO_PF1, "eth_flash_swap");
+ gpio_direction_output(GPIO_PF0, device_id == ETHERNET);
+ gpio_direction_output(GPIO_PF1, 0);
+ SSYNC();
+}
+
+#if defined(CONFIG_MISC_INIT_R)
+/* miscellaneous platform dependent initialisations */
+int misc_init_r(void)
+{
+#ifdef CONFIG_STAMP_CF
+ cf_ide_init();
+#endif
+
+ return 0;
+}
+#endif

+#ifdef CONFIG_SHOW_BOOT_PROGRESS
+
+#define STATUS_LED_OFF 0
+#define STATUS_LED_ON 1
+
+static int gpio_setup;
+
+static void stamp_led_set(int LED1, int LED2, int LED3)
+{
+ if (!gpio_setup) {
+ gpio_request(GPIO_PF2, "boot_progress");
+ gpio_request(GPIO_PF3, "boot_progress");
+ gpio_request(GPIO_PF4, "boot_progress");
+ gpio_direction_output(GPIO_PF2, LED1);
+ gpio_direction_output(GPIO_PF3, LED2);
+ gpio_direction_output(GPIO_PF4, LED3);
+ gpio_setup = 1;
+ } else {
+ gpio_set_value(GPIO_PF2, LED1);
+ gpio_set_value(GPIO_PF3, LED2);
+ gpio_set_value(GPIO_PF4, LED3);
+ }
+}
+
+void show_boot_progress(int status)
+{
+ switch (status) {
+ case 1:
+ stamp_led_set(STATUS_LED_OFF, STATUS_LED_OFF, STATUS_LED_ON);
+ break;
+ case 2:
+ stamp_led_set(STATUS_LED_OFF, STATUS_LED_ON, STATUS_LED_OFF);
+ break;
+ case 3:
+ stamp_led_set(STATUS_LED_OFF, STATUS_LED_ON, STATUS_LED_ON);
+ break;
+ case 4:
+ stamp_led_set(STATUS_LED_ON, STATUS_LED_OFF, STATUS_LED_OFF);
+ break;
+ case 5:
+ case 6:
+ stamp_led_set(STATUS_LED_ON, STATUS_LED_OFF, STATUS_LED_ON);
+ break;
+ case 7:
+ case 8:
+ stamp_led_set(STATUS_LED_ON, STATUS_LED_ON, STATUS_LED_OFF);
+ break;
+ case 9:
+ case 10:
+ case 11:
+ case 12:
+ case 13:
+ case 14:
+ case 15:
+ stamp_led_set(STATUS_LED_OFF, STATUS_LED_OFF, STATUS_LED_OFF);
+ break;
+ default:
+ stamp_led_set(STATUS_LED_ON, STATUS_LED_ON, STATUS_LED_ON);
+ break;
+ }
+}
+#endif
+
+#ifdef CONFIG_SMC91111
+int board_eth_init(bd_t *bis)
+{
+ return smc91111_initialize(0, CONFIG_SMC91111_BASE);
+}
+#endif
